A MERCEDES driver clocked at 95mph on the A35 said he was speeding to keep his child asleep.
He was stopped by Dorset Police No Excuse officers yesterday between Dorchester and Bere Regis.
A spokesman said: "A Mercedes was recorded at 95mph on the A35, dual carriageway. This driver stated he was keeping his child asleep.
"At 96mph he would have been reported to court so he was lucky to be issued a fixed penalty.
"Unlike a Land Rover driver who was recorded at 96mph straight afterwards, with the driver being reported to court.
"He was rushing to work and already holds six points so now faces a ban for totting up."
